boundary=protected_area seems to have established a strong de facto status, and 
boundary=national_park + boundary:type=protected_area seems to be the 
compromise taken to get things to render.

In the interest of providing more meaningful data about public lands in the US 
I'm planning to apply the following tags to US National Forests and National 
Parks:

National Forest:
boundary=national_park
boundary:type=protected_area
protect_id=6
protection_title=National Forest
protected=perpetuity
operator=United States Forest Service
ownership=national

National Park:
boundary=national_park
boundary:type=protected_area
protect_id=2
protection_title=National Park
protected=perpetuity
operator=United States National Park Service
ownership=national

Also, there are a lot of national forests that we don't have outlines for, for 
these I was planning to tag the nodes with:
protected_area=yes
protect_id=6
protection_title=National Forest
protected=perpetuity
operator=United States Forest Service
ownership=national

Are there any objections to this? Other info that you think should be added as 
well?
